a:link, a:visited, a:active{color:#4B846A; text-decoration:none}
a:hover{color:#E77817; text-decoration:underline}
#it a:link, #it a:visited, #it a:active{color:#658EB5; text-decoration:none}
#it a:hover{color:#E77817; text-decoration:underline}
#1c a:link, #1c a:visited, #1c a:active{color:#C0A10F; text-decoration:none}
#1c a:hover{color:#E77817; text-decoration:underline}
#text_1c a:link, #text_1c a:visited, #text_1c a:active{color:#0049C2; text-decoration:underline}
#text_1c a:hover{color:#E83C41; text-decoration:none}

#menu a:link, #menu a:visited, #menu a:active{color:#000000; text-decoration:none}
#menu a:hover{color:#ffffff; text-decoration:none}
body{
	margin-left:9px;
	margin-top:0;
	margin-right:0;
	margin-bottom:0;
	background-color:#F2F2F2;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	scrollbar-arrow-color:#000000;
	scrollbar-base-color:#ffffff;
	scrollbar-shadow-color:#000000;
	scrollbar-face-color:#DDDDDD;
	scrollbar-highlight-color:#F7F7F7;
	scrollbar-darkshadow-color:#F1F1F1;
	scrollbar-3dlight-color:#ffffff;
}

#phone_top div {position:relative;}
#phone_top1 div {position:relative;}

#phone_right_item div {position:relative; top:9px; left:12px;}
#phone_right_item div.mrk {float:left;}
#phone_right_item div.city {font-size:10px; font-weight:bold; color:#5D758B; padding-left:19px;}
#phone_right_item div.phone {font-size:10px; padding:1px 0 20px 19px;}
#phone_right_item div.email {font-size:10px; padding:1px 0 20px 19px;}

div.phone_r {background-color:#ffffff; background-image:url('images/phone_r_shad.gif'); background-repeat:no-repeat; background-position:left bottom; width:177px; height:52px; position:relative; left:5px; top:-39px; z-index:1;}

table.top {border-bottom:1px #ffffff;border-left:2px #ffffff;}
.top_1c{background-image: url('images/top_grad_1c.gif'); background-repeat: repeat-x; background-color:#F6ED9C}
.top_it{background-image: url('images/top_grad_it.gif'); background-repeat: repeat-x; background-color:#CADAE7}
.top_des{background-image: url('images/top_grad_des.gif'); background-repeat: repeat-x; background-color:#CAE0D6}
.border_grey{border-top:1px solid #EBEBEB; border-bottom:1px solid #EBEBEB}
.green{background-color:#CAE0D6}
.blue{background-color:#CADAE7}
.yellow{background-color:#F6ED9C}
.orange{color:#E77817}
.lightgreen{background-color:#E9F2EE}
.lightblue{background-color:#E9F0F5}
.lightyellow{background-color:#FCF7D5}
.shadow_left{background-image:url(images/main_shad_top_l.gif); background-repeat:repeat-y; background-position:right}
.line_white{background-color:#ffffff}
.search_fon{background-image: url('images/search_grad.gif'); background-repeat: repeat-x; background-position:bottom; background-color:#CAE0D6}
.search_fon_it{background-image: url('images/search_grad_it.gif'); background-repeat: repeat-x; background-position:bottom; background-color:#CADAE7}
.search_fon_1c{background-image: url('images/search_grad_1c.gif'); background-repeat: repeat-x; background-position:bottom; background-color:#F7EEA2}
.shadow_text{background-image:url(images/text_shad_r.gif); background-repeat:repeat-y; background-color:#FFFFFF}
.shadow_news_wh{background-image:url(images/news_shad_px.gif); background-repeat:repeat-y; background-position:right; background-color:#FFFFFF}
.shadow_news_gr{background-image:url(images/news_shad_px_gr.gif); background-repeat:repeat-y; background-position:right; background-color:#E9F2EE}
.shadow_news_bl{background-image:url(images/news_shad_px_bl.gif); background-repeat:repeat-y; background-position:right; background-color:#E9F0F5}
.shadow_news_yel{background-image:url(images/news_shad_px_yel.gif); background-repeat:repeat-y; background-position:right; background-color:#FCF5CC}
.text_main{padding-left:15px; padding-right:7px; padding-top:15px; background-color:#FFFFFF}
.menu_active{background-image:url(images/menu_item_act.gif); color:#ffffff; font-size:10px; font-weight:bold}

.menu_passive_des{color:#000000; font-size:10px; font-weight:bold; padding-left:18px; padding-top:7px; height:28; cursor: hand}
.submenu_passive_des{position:absolute; width:189px; left: 245px; visibility: hidden; background-color:#CAE0D6}
.menu_passive_popup_des{background-image:url(images/menu_item_popup_des.gif); color:#000000; font-size:10px; font-weight:bold; padding-left:18px; padding-top:7px; height:28; cursor: hand; text-decoration:none; border:1px solid #ffffff}

.mp_it{color:#000000; font-size:10px; font-weight:bold; padding-left:18px; height:28px; width:100%}
.smp_it{position:absolute; left: 244px; visibility: hidden; background-color:#CADAE7; font-size:10px; font-weight:bold; text-decoration:none}
.mpop_it{color:#000000; padding-left:18px; height:28px; width:250px; cursor: hand; border:1px solid #FFFFFF}

.menu_passive_1c{background-image:url(images/menu_item_1c.gif); color:#000000; font-size:10px; font-weight:bold; padding-left:18px; padding-top:7px; height:28; cursor: hand}
.menu_passive_popup_1c{background-image:url(images/menu_item_popup_1c.gif); color:#000000; font-size:10px; font-weight:bold; padding-left:18px; padding-top:7px; height:28; cursor: hand; text-decoration:none; border:1px solid #ffffff}
.menu_shad{background-image:url(images/menu_shad.gif); background-repeat:repeat-y}
.border_white{border-left:2px solid #ffffff}
p.news{padding: 12px; font-size: 10px;}
p.copy{padding-left: 20px; font-size: 11px; line-height:1.5}
p.copy2{padding-left: 20px; font-size: 11px;color:#0B8E1A}
p.copy2_it{padding-left: 20px; font-size: 11px;color:#5D758B}
p.copy2_1c{padding-left: 20px; font-size: 11px;color:#C0A10F}
.field{border:1px solid #758DA2}
.text {font-size:11px}
table {font-size:11px}

